Main Article Content

Abstract

Backup data dilakukan untuk tujuan menyelamatkan data dengan cara menyalin berkas dari tempat aslinya ke tempat penyimpanan kedua sehingga salinan ini dapat digunakan untuk memulihkan data yang asli jika terjadi kerusakan data ataupun kehilangan data. Pada penelitian ini backup data digunakan untuk mengurangi tingkat risiko kehilangan data dalam membantu admin mencari data yang dibutuhkan kembali pada saat data tersebut sudah tidak terdapat pada server utama. Pengembangan sistem ini menggunakan Rational Uniffied Process (RUP) dengan tahapan pertama inception, kedua elaboration dan tahapan ketiga construction dan menggunakan Unified Modelling Language (UML) sebagai pemodelannya serta metode pengujian teknik black box testing. Teknologi yang digunakan yaitu REST API dimana digunakan sebagai jembatan dalam proses sinkronisasi data antara kedua server.  Penelitian ini menghasilkan sebuah sistem pengelolaan data yang dilengkapi fitur backup data dengan mengimplementasikan teknologi REST API. Pada sistem ini proses backup data dilakukan dengan cara admin melakukan sendiri proses backup data pada server kedua. Dengan demikian, ketika server utama mengalami masalah, data yang telah tersimpan masih ada cadangannya pada server kedua.

Keywords

Backup Data Pengelolaan data Rational Unified Process REST API

Article Details

How to Cite
[1]
S. Rahayu, D. Kurniadi, and T. Maryana, “Teknologi Rest Api untuk Backup Data pada Sistem Pengelolaan Data Peserta BLKK Al-Wasilah Berbasis Web ”, Jurnal Algoritma, vol. 19, no. 1, pp. 66-77, May 2022.

References

[1] M. Abdurahman, “Sistem Informasi Data Pegawai Berbasis Web Pada Kementerian Kelautan Dan Perikanan Kota Ternate,” J. Ilm. Ilk. - Ilmu Komput. Inform., vol. 1, no. 2, pp. 70–78, 2018, doi: 10.47324/ilkominfo.v1i2.10.
[2] Nawassyarif, M. Julkarnain, and K. Rizki Ananda, “Sistem Informasi Pengolahan Data Ternak Unit Pelaksana Teknis Produksi Dan Kesehatan Hewan Berbasis Web,” J. Inform. Teknol. dan Sains, vol. 2, no. 1, pp. 32–39, 2020, doi: 10.51401/jinteks.v2i1.556.
[3] E. Haryadi, A. Abdussomad, and R. Robi, “Implementasi Sistem Backup Data Perusahaan Sebagai Bagian dari Disaster Recovery Plan,” Sainstech J. Penelit. dan Pengkaj. Sains dan Teknol., vol. 29, no. 2, pp. 6–11, 2019, doi: 10.37277/stch.v29i2.331.
[4] M. F. S. Afif Tito, M. F. Afif, and T. Suryono, “Implementasi Disaster recovery plan dengan Sistem Fail Over Menggunakan DRBD dan Heartbeat pada Data Center FKIP UNS,” Indones. J. Netw. Secur., vol. 2, no. 2, pp. 64–69, 2013.
[5] S. P. Indriyani and D. Kurniadi, “Rancang Bangun Sistem Informasi Pelayanan Unit Sistem Informasi,” J. Algoritm., vol. 6, no. October, pp. 68–75, 2017.
[6] A. Pamuji, “Naskah publikasi rancang bangun web service menggunakan representational state transfer untuk pengolahan data barang,” 2020.
[7] S. Rahayu and P. A. Rahayu, “Perancangan Sistem Informasi Pengelolaan Keuangan Berbasis Web di Sekolah Menengah Kejuruan Islam Atturmudziyyah Garut,” J. Algoritm., vol. 14, no. 2, pp. 538–545, 2017, doi: 10.33364/algoritma/v.14-2.538.
[8] A. Permana and A. Mulyani, “Perancangan Aplikasi Pengelolaan Data Penjualan Sparepart Kendaraan Bermotor Berbasis Web,” J. Algoritm., vol. 17, no. 1, pp. 8–14, 2020, doi: 10.33364/algoritma/v.17-1.8.
[9] R. A. Sukamto and M. Salahuddin, Rekayasa Perangkat Lunak Terstruktur Dan Berorientasi Objek. Bandung: Informatika Badung, 2018.
[10] H. Hasugian, “Rancang Bangun Sistem Informasi Management Vendor Untuk Mendukung Electronic Procurement Rekayasa Online Pada Pt . Rekayasa Industri,” Semin. Nas. Inform. 2012, vol. 2012, no. semnasIF, pp. 97–102, 2012.
[11] R. Agustina, “Pelatihan Desain Grafis Untuk Perangkat Desa Dalam Rangka Peningkatan Sdm Di Desa Ngawonggo Kecamatan Tajinan Kab. Malang,” J. Pengabdi. Masy. Univ. Merdeka Malang, vol. 2, no. 1, pp. 37–42, 2017, doi: 10.26905/abdimas.v2i1.1289.
[12] A. Josi, “Penerapan Metode Prototyping Dalam Membangun Website Desa (Studi Kasus Desa Sugihan Kecamatan Rambang),” Jti, vol. 9, no. 1, pp. 50–57, 2017.
[13] U. Asidhiqi and A. Hartanto, “PEMBUATAN DAN PERANCANGAN SISTEM E-LETTER BERBASIS WEB DENGAN CODEIGNITER DAN BOOTSTRAP Studi Kasus : Kantor Kecamatan Klego,” Data Manaj. dan Teknol. Inf., vol. 14, no. 4, p. 54, 2013.
[14] E. Subowo and M. Saputra, “Sistem Informasi Peternakan Ayam Broiler Di Kabupaten Pekalongan Berbasis Web Dan Android,” Surya Inform., vol. 6, no. 1, pp. 53–65, 2019.
[15] M. S. Mustaqbal, R. F. Firdaus, and H. Rahmadi, “PENGUJIAN APLIKASI MENGGUNAKAN BLACK BOX TESTING BOUNDARY VALUE ANALYSIS (Studi Kasus : Aplikasi Prediksi Kelulusan SNMPTN),” vol. I, no. 3, pp. 31–36, 2015.
[16] J. F. Andry, “Pengembangan Aplikasi Backup Dan Restore Secara Automatisasi Menggunakan Sdlc Untuk Mencegah Bencana,” J. Muara Sains, Teknol. Kedokt. dan Ilmu Kesehat., vol. 1, no. 1, pp. 29–38, 2017, doi: 10.24912/jmstkik.v1i1.389.